Registration Acceptance Conditions
(1) Candidates who apply for admission to a master programme should hold a valid bachelor’s degree and, except the applicants to the Department of Music, a minimum score of 55 from the Selection Examination for Academic Personnel and Graduate Studies (ALES) administered by the Student Selection and Placement Centre (ÖSYM). Instead of ALES score, candidates may choose to submit the scores of other internationally accepted examinations whose validity and equivalency are determined by the University Senate.
(2) The final admission score is determined as the total sum of %10 of the undergraduate GPA, %50 of ALES score and %40 of the grade received in the entrance examination which is conducted by a jury determined by and representing the Department. The final admission score should be at least 65. The number of accepted students is decided prior to the admission and the successful applicants are shortlisted according to the scores starting with the highest ones.
Recognition of Prior Learning
A student who has successfully completed at least one semester in a comparable master programme at another accredited institution is eligible as a lateral transfer. Lateral transfers are generally admitted after being evaluated on a case by case basis and upon the decision of the administration of the Department and the Graduate School.
Degree Requirements and Rules
to take a minimum of 7 courses with a minimum of 21 local credits.
to succeed in all the courses with a letter grade of at least CC/S
to prepare and defend a master's dissertation
to have a Cumulative Grade Point Average of at least 2.00/4.00 with a minimum of 120 ECTS credits.
Program Profile
The aim of the program is;
(1) To gain the ability of using, interpreting and presenting the modern engineering techniques and the possibilities of access to modern information in engineering design and analysis.
(2) To gain the qualifications of constantly open for improvement, creativeness and having responsibility and ethical values.
(3) To increase the number of publications in national and international scale and to contribute to the development of science and industry with universal scientific studies on current issues.
(4) To gain the ability to identify, to analyse and to solve problems of production and management.
(5) To gain the ability to design and conduct experiments and to interpret the results by analysing them.
According to training program of Textile Engineering Department Master´s program, the student has to take required and elective courses that are found in the related department’s postgraduate program in the first two semesters. The student has to give totally two seminars during course and dissertation stages and has to prepare a Master’s Thesis. Students whose thesis subjects are admitted by the Graduate School Administrative Board, take non-credit Special Topics course which are opened every semester by faculty members.
Occupational Profiles of Graduates
The graduates can work in departments of manufacturing, planning and marketing of private organizations operating in the field of textile. Moreover, they can be employed as an engineer specialized in public institutions.
Access To Upper Degree
Upon successful completion of their master programme, the students are encouraged to embark on further academic studies on the graduate level (doctoral programme) on condition of having received the required score in ALES exam, possessing sufficient knowledge of English or another foreign language, and being successful in the entrance examination.
